Fixed an issue that resulted in graphics artifacts in mirror reflections when using Multisample Anti-Aliasing (MSAA).Fixed issues with some full-screen effects and Photo Mode filters when using a display aspect ratio other than 16:9.Fixed an issue that affected the brightness of Photo Mode images that were captured in HDR after editing them using the Social Club menu.Fixed an issue that resulted in reduced performance when switching between different graphics settings presets without restarting the system.Added a separate option to enable tessellation on tree models within the Graphics settings menu.Fixed an issue that resulted in VRAM usage estimation for pending settings changes to be slightly different to the actual usage once the settings were applied.Fixed an issue that resulted in the game setting a default graphics preset that was unsupported by the amount of available VRAM on some graphics cards, preventing the game from launching.Improved the auto-detection of system hardware so that the recommended default graphics settings will provide higher performance.Fixed an issue that resulted in the game launching in a window larger than the maximum resolution of the attached display when using Windowed display mode.Players who previously encountered these issues should enable HDR through the Windows Display Settings prior to launching the game Fixed issues that resulted in the incorrect detection of devices and problems switching between SDR and HDR modes.Fixed an issue that resulted in the game becoming stuck in Windowed Borderless mode instead of Fullscreen mode if the game lost focus or certain graphics settings were changed under DirectX 12.Fixed an issue that resulted in graphics problems when using Fullscreen mode on systems with multiple displays.Fixed an issue that resulted in audio stuttering and sound drops on some CPUs when using Vulkan.Added improvements for performance and stability on graphics cards with 4GB of VRAM or less when using Vulkan.Added an additional launch argument (-cpuLoadRebalancing) to rebalance workload on the CPU cores and avoid hitting an edge-case in certain NVIDIA graphics card drivers that causes significant stalls on 4-core and 6-core CPUs.Outside of that, the patch brings a tonne of improvements to Vulkan-related issues, and a big fix to the in-game benchmark to resolve some of the crashing that would occur after benchmark runs.ฤก.14 also features plenty of interface, stability and general fixes, which we've rounded-up in full below.
